Potentiation of the antiinflammatory effect of Anacardium occidentale (Linn.) stem-bark aqueous extract by grapefruit juice.

In an attempt to scientifically appraise some of the ethnomedical uses of Anacardium occidentale Linn. (family: Anacardiaceae), the present study was undertaken to examine the antiinflammatory effect of the plant's stem-bark aqueous extract in rats. Young adult male Wistar rats weighing 250-300 g were used. The antiinflammatory effect of A. occidentale stem-bark aqueous extract alone and in combination with grapefruit (Citrus paradisi Macf.) juice was investigated on fresh egg albumin-induced rat paw edema. Like diclofenac (100 mg/kg p.o.), aqueous extract of A. occidentale stem-bark (800 mg/kg p.o.) produced time-related, sustained and significant reduction (p < 0.05-0.001) of the fresh egg albumin-induced acute inflammation of the rat hind paw. However, the antiinflammatory effect of the plant extract was found to be approximately 8-15 times less than that of diclofenac. Coadministration of grapefruit juice (5 ml/kg p.o.) with A. occidentale stem-bark aqueous extract (800 mg/kg p.o.) or diclofenac (100 mg/kg p.o.) significantly potentiated (p < 0.05-0.001) the antiinflammatory effects of the crude plant extract and diclofenac on fresh egg albumin-induced rat paw edema. Although A. occidentale stem-bark aqueous extract is less potent than diclofenac as an antiinflammatory agent, the results of this experimental animal study indicate that the plant extract possesses antiinflammatory activity, and thus lend pharmacological support to the folkloric use of the plant in the management and/or control of arthritis and other inflammatory conditions among the Yoruba-speaking people of western Nigeria.
